Output d86dbdf1b54ce3d858507f83697d4abab87d33156f04120bad745bfe44c180c7:0

value
39779879
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 539130c3490c8610414d202870aa81c3e31dec7c OP_EQUALVERIFY OP_CHECKSIG
address
18cs1w8gQUhsyQThxwYYK9tUiQqkcgeR8u
transaction
d86dbdf1b54ce3d858507f83697d4abab87d33156f04120bad745bfe44c180c7
spent
true